How do you create bookmarks within the WYSIWYG editor? I can see how to link to a bookmark that has been created but I can't seem to figure out how to create the bookmark in the first place.

Hi, You can add bookmarks (anchor links) directly into the source using the <> button and addiong the code or by adding a Bookmark button into your WYSIWYG editor. To add the Bookmark button open this file: /javascript/loadwysiwyg.js Search for this text: "Hyperlink","Image", Add this: "Hyperlink", "Bookmark","Image", Save and upload the file. The bookmark button will now appear in the WYSIWYG editor tool bar. To use, highlight text to add anchor link to and click the anchor button. Enter in an anchor link word and save. Now when you use the Hyperlink button to create a link, all the anchor links on the page will appear in the Bookmark dropdown list. I hope that helps. Let us know if you have any other questions.
